* [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 1/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Restrict AVID MJPEG to non-SMVJPEG @ 2022-12-07 19:00 Andreas Rheinhardt 2022-12-07 19:02 ` [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 2/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Move special SMVJPEG-code to SMVJPEG-only function Andreas Rheinhardt ` (5 more replies) 0 siblings, 6 replies; 7+ messages in thread From: Andreas Rheinhardt @ 2022-12-07 19:00 UTC (permalink / raw) To: ffmpeg-devel; +Cc: Andreas Rheinhardt AVID content is not supposed to be SMVJPEG; given that both these codecs involve manipulating image dimensions and cropping dimensions, it makes sense to restrict the AVID codepaths to non-SMVJPEG codecs in order not to have to think about what if SMVJPEG happens to have a codec tag indicating AVID. Signed-off-by: Andreas Rheinhardt <andreas.rheinhardt@outlook.com> --- libavcodec/mjpegdec.c | 6 ++++-- 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-) diff --git a/libavcodec/mjpegdec.c b/libavcodec/mjpegdec.c index 9b7465abe7..28e2839072 100644 --- a/libavcodec/mjpegdec.c +++ b/libavcodec/mjpegdec.c @@ -452,7 +452,8 @@ int ff_mjpeg_decode_sof(MJpegDecodeContext *s) if (ret < 0) return ret; - if ((s->av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'R', 'n') || + if (s->avctx->codec_id != AV_CODEC_ID_SMVJPEG && + (s->av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'R', 'n') || s->av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'D', 'J')) && s->orig_height < height) s->avctx->height = AV_CEIL_RSHIFT(s->orig_height, s->avctx->lowres); @@ -2927,7 +2928,8 @@ the_end: return ret; } } - if ((av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'R', 'n') || + if (avctx->codec_id != AV_CODEC_ID_SMVJPEG && + (av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'R', 'n') || avctx->codec_tag == MKTAG('A', 'V', 'D', 'J')) && avctx->coded_height > s->orig_height) { frame->height = AV_CEIL_RSHIFT(avctx->coded_height, avctx->lowres); -- 2.34.1 _______________________________________________ ffmpeg-devel mailing list ffmpeg-devel@ffmpeg.org https://ffmpeg.org/mailman/listinfo/ffmpeg-devel To unsubscribe, visit link above, or email ffmpeg-devel-request@ffmpeg.org with subject "unsubscribe". ^ permalink raw reply [flat|nested] 7+ messages in thread

* [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 4/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Only use receive_frame for SMVJPEG 2022-12-07 19:00 [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 1/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Restrict AVID MJPEG to non-SMVJPEG Andreas Rheinhardt 2022-12-07 19:02 ` [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 2/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Move special SMVJPEG-code to SMVJPEG-only function Andreas Rheinhardt 2022-12-07 19:02 ` [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 3/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Avoid checks whose results are known at compile-time Andreas Rheinhardt @ 2022-12-07 19:02 ` Andreas Rheinhardt 2022-12-07 19:02 ` [FFmpeg-devel] [PATCH 5/5] avcodec/mjpegdec: Move smv_process_frame() to other SMV stuff Andreas Rheinhardt ` (2 subsequent siblings) 5 siblings, 0 replies; 7+ messages in thread From: Andreas Rheinhardt @ 2022-12-07 19:02 UTC (permalink / raw) To: ffmpeg-devel; +Cc: Andreas Rheinhardt Only one codec using mjpegdec.c actually creates multiple frames from a single packet, namely SMVJPEG. The other can use the ordinary decode callback just fine. This e.g. has the advantage of confining the special SP5X/AMV code to sp5xdec.c. This reverts most of commit e9a2a8777317d91af658f774c68442ac4aa726ec; of course it is not a simple revert: Way too much has changed; furthermore, outright reverting the sp5xdec.c changes would readd a stack packet to sp5x_decode_frame() which is not desired. In order to avoid this without modifying the given AVPacket, a variant of ff_mjpeg_decode_frame() with explicit buf and size parameters has been added.
